THIS IS THE FIRST "NEW" STONEGROUND ALBUM IN 22 YEARS!STONEGROUND was formed 1970 in San Francisco. What originally started as a trio soon expanded to a 10 piece band. They were very famous for their live performances and managed to tour both America and Europe as part of Warner Brothers' MEDICINE BALL CARAVAN. In Europe they even managed to develop some kind of cult status. Some of the later band members (Cory Lerios, Steve Price and David Jenkins) left to form PABLO CRUISE who turned out to be a commercial success.
In 1978 Jo Baker joined Annie Sampson and Tim Barnes to form a version of STONEGROUND with new band members Fred Webb, Terry Davis and Sammy Pizza.

This new STONEGROUND band got started when Tim Barnes former guitar roadie called Tim about doing some recording with his wife, Claudia Knauer. Then Steve Price came down to the studio and played drums. When they realized how much they all liked what was going on in the studio, Tim decided it was time to reform STONEGROUND

Stoneground's Discography

* 1971 STONEGROUND (Warner Brothers 1895)

* 1971 FAMILY ALBUM (Warner Brothers 1956)

* 1971 MEDICINE BALL CARAVAN, OST (Warner Brothers 2565)

* 1972 STONEGROUND 3 (Warner Brothers 2645)

* 1976 FLAT OUT (FOR 001)

* 1978 HEARTS OF STONE (Warner Brothers 3187)

* 1980 PLAY IT LOUD (Crystal Clear 5009)

* 1982 BAD MACHINES AND LIMOUSINES (Line Records 6165)

* 2001 THE LAST DANCE (Dig Music )

* 2004 BACK WITH A VENGEANCE (Exploding Star Music 0001 )
